Engine operations get little attention during flight training, so most pilots try to figure it out on their own. The problem is, very few master this important aspect of flying. This video course features practical engine operation techniques for every phase of flight—from start up to shut down. Aircraft engines vary in size and performance, but the tips covered here are applicable to most general aviation piston engines. Engine monitors are featured extensively in this course, but there are many rule-of-thumb methods that can be done with basic engine gauges. Each technique is demonstrated in detail, step-by-step. Charts and graphs explain the benefits, and how they can help you get the maximum performance and service life from your engine.
